INTRODUCTION
The SolarNet CAN™ 4G LTE Asset Tracking Gateway from Phillips Connect is a vehicle tracking device that combines GPS location with LTE and Bluetooth. SolarNet CAN monitors vehicle and asset functions and sends that data to a cloud-based Remote Listening System for tracking and analysis. A built-in backup battery, plus a solar panel for charging, allow SolarNet CAN to provide health and location reports while the asset is parked and not connected to main power.
The SolarNet CAN Gateway appears to the user of a server application as a single endpoint device. It can be queried, updated, and configured either through a serial connection or an over-the air (OTA) LTE IP connection. SolarNet CAN presents itself over the connections as an enhanced cellular modem with attached functional elements. These elements include:
- GPS location engine
- General Purpose I/O (GPIO) pins
- CAN Communication (optional with harness)
- BLE 5.2

TECHNICAL SPECIFICATIONS
CELLULAR SUPPORT
LTE-FDD: Bands B2/B4/B12
WCDMA: Bands B2/B4/B5
GLOBAL NAVIGATION SATELLITE SYSTEM (GNSS)
Supported Satellite Systems: GPS; GLONASS; BeiDou (COMPASS); Galileo; QZSS
Accuracy: Circular Error Probable (CEP-50) with Open Sky, <2.5 meters
Additional Features: Assisted GPS; WAAS Support
SENSOR DATA INTERFACES
Bluetooth 5.2
TIA-485-A
- PCTBus
GPIO: 2 Channels
ELECTRICAL / POWER MANAGEMENT
Operating Voltage: 10 V to 32 V
Max draw from tractor: 2 A @ 12 V
- Battery charger draw: 1 A
- Sensor draw: 500 mA
- Telematics draw: 150 mA
Max supply to sensors or indicator lamp: 12 V @ 500 mA
Battery Type: Li-ion, Rechargeable
- Nominal Capacity: 10.6 Ah
- Maximum Voltage: 4.2 V
- Cell Cycle Life: ≥1000 cycles; ≥80% retention
Solar Panel
- IMP : 0.37 A
- VMP : 6 V
Power management modes: Normal (Full power), Listen, Stealth
ENVIRONMENTAL
Ingress Protection Ratings: IP67; IP69K
Operating Temperature: -40°F to 149°F (-40°C to 65°C)
Storage Temperature: -40°F to 113°F (-40°C to 45°C)
Battery Charging Temperature: -4°F to 131°F (-20°C to +55°C)
Operating Humidity: 20% to 90% (non-condensing)
Storage Humidity: 10% to 95% (non-condensing)
MECHANICAL
Dimensions: 12.44” (L) x 2.95” (W) x 1.46” (H) (316 mm x 75 mm x 37 mm)
Weight: 0.93 lbs. (420 g)
CERTIFICATIONS & COMPLIANCE
FCC / IC
PTCRB Cellular
CE / UKCA (EU version only)
INTEGRATED: GATEWAY SENSORS
- Orientation
- Vibration
- Temperature
- Battery Voltage
- Solar Panel Current
- Primary Input Voltage
- Secondary Input Voltage
- GNSS Location
- GNSS Odometer
- Device Time via GNSS and NITZ
